Of tax increases, revenue bills, SQ 640… and ducks

With Oklahoma facing a gaping budget hole for the upcoming fiscal year of anywhere from $850 million to $1.6 billion,  depending on one's calculations, the search for new revenues to fill the gap and avoid devastating cuts to services has…